For this week's card, I used the new Beast Friends set. I am really loving these adorable Yeti's! I was inspired by a set of ribbons I purchased from Home Goods this week for my color choice. I used the following cardstock colors from MFT: BerryliciousGravel GrayCotton Candy.




I love the Split Chevron cover-up. I decided not to take apart the pieces and used the design as my backdrop. Then I layered a circle die from the Pierced Circle Stax   and then cut the Berrylicious strip to ancor my sentiment, the Merry Christmas die. I finished it up with the adorable Yeti image. I added some Stickles to make him look frosty.

I got my new release order from MFT in time to use it for this week's sketch. I could not wait to get those Donut Dies by Laina Lamb. They are so fun!




I used the donut stamps to create a background using the MFT Hybrid inks and sentiment from LLD Donuts and Sprinkle stamp set.

Next I used some Fabritac glue to adhere the felt to the cardstock and dab my sprinkles in to adhere to the felt to create my donut. Then I used 3D foam squares from Therm O Web to adhere my card.
